LeRoy W. “Lee” Glueck, 86, of O’Fallon, IL, born February 8, 1938, in Swansea, IL, passed away peacefully Sunday, January 5, 2025, at his residence.

LeRoy could fix anything and was often asked to help others with construction projects, or fix cars, and lawnmowers. He worked at Lehr’s Mower Repair, Coca-Cola, and Illinois Power as a Local 101 Plumbers and Pipefitters union member. He was proud to be promoted to supervisor in Galesburg, IL, in 1989, and retired from that position in Freeburg, IL, in 1995.

He was a lifetime member of the Gear Jammers Car Club for more than 70 years, and a member of the Lakers Car Club for more than 20 years. He loved his 1936 Chevy hot rod that he drove to countless car shows or just a Sunday drive with his wife, Sandy.

He loved fishing, camping, boating, and meeting his buddies at McDonald’s for coffee. He will be missed by many, none more than his family.
